Operations Manager Vacancy!

MyMedicalBank is a health information management company with a passion to revolutionise access to health information in Nigeria and across Africa.

We are currently seeking an ambitious and energetic Operations Manager to help us expand our clientele and increase our revenue. You will be the face of the company and will have the dedication to drive the business to the next level.

Job Summary
1. Lead on expanding the company’s clientele
2. Lead on increasing the company’s revenue
3. Work closely with management to formulate overall strategy, convert opportunities, improve revenue, support staff development, maintain relationships with clients, enhance the organization's image and meet overall growth objectives.

Location
Lagos, Nigeria with additional requirement for remote working

Salary
Negotiable depending on experience

Responsibilities
A. Office & business management
1. Plan and coordinate overall business activities including day-to-day operations, management meetings, third party engagements and office management.
2. Provide solutions to issues (e.g. profit decline, employee conflicts, lost opportunities etc.)
3. Develop a growth strategy focused on financial gain and customer satisfaction.
4. Set up policies and processes.
5. Prepare business documents and communications ensuring adherence to law-established rules and guideline
6. Lead in preparing regular reports for management.
7. Ensure adequate security, preservation and storage of company’s resources - inventory, documents, files, media etc.
8. Maintain quality control of company’s procedures, processes and resources monitoring same through regular audit, survey and evaluation.

B. Marketing
1. Plan and oversee new online and offline marketing initiatives
2. Take the lead in promoting the company’s products and services through pitches, exhibitions and digital marketing.
3. Follow up new business opportunities and set up meetings.
4. Build long-term relationships with new and existing customers
5. Meet potential clients by growing, maintaining, and leveraging your network.
6. Set up meetings between client decision makers and company’s management team.

C. Finance
1. Evaluate and improve operations and financial performance.
2. Maintain budgets and optimize expenses.
3. Procure resources
D. Staff management
1. Oversee recruitment, training and appraisal of new employees.
2. Ensure employees work productively and develop professionally.
3. Participate in mobilising health professionals to join the team and engaging in company’s activities.
4. Coordinate the activities of the MyMedicalBank team - following them up with regard to ongoing tasks, obtain reports from them and offer assistance where required
5. Engage and negotiate with vendors, contractors and suppliers on behalf of the company.
6. Deliver training services on company’s products to customers and team members
7. Perform other duties that may be assigned by the CEO.
8. Act as a cover for members of the management team or office team when occasion demands.

Requirements
1. Minimum of 2 years proven working experience in business management role.
2. Good knowledge of business process and functions (i.e. marketing, finance, HR, operations etc.)
3. Outstanding organizational, leadership and planning skills.
4. Strong analytical ability.
5. Excellent presentational, written and oral communication skills.
6. Problem-solving aptitude.
7. Proficiency in MS Office (Excel, Project, Word and PowerPoint), CRM software (e.g. Salesforce, Zendesk, HubSpot) and collaborative software (e.g. Dropbox, GoToMeeting, Slack, Basecamp, Google Drive)
8. Market knowledge particularly of health and ICT sectors
9. Excellent track record in sales, marketing and negotiation.
10. Degree in Business Management or relevant field, MBA or Master’s degree is an added.
